From: Catastrophic stroke burden in a patient with uncontrolled psoriasis and psoriatic arthritis: a case report

Fig. 1

a Diffusion-weighted axial MRI showing bilateral anterior cerebral artery (ACA) and middle cerebral artery (MCA) distribution infarcts. b CTA axial MIP demonstrating mild irregular luminal narrowing of the right M1 segment and severe focal narrowing of the distal left M1 segment. c CTA sagittal MIP demonstrating calcified atherosclerotic plaque of the left carotid bulb and complete occlusion of the proximal cervical left internal carotid artery. d Diffusion-weighted axial MRI showing marked interval progression of infarcts involving the bilateral ACA and left MCA distributions
